Recently, Bruce Greenwald carried out a virtual Fireside Chat with Li Lu, the founder and chairman of Himalaya Capital.

Greenwald and Lu covered multiple topics during the discussion, addressing everything from the value investor's approach to appraising businesses and what he had learned from his great friend Charlie Munger. The duo also discussed China's economy and the outlook for Chinese equities over the next ten years.

The Chinese-born American investor and hedge fund manager has been investing in Asia since he founded Himalaya in 1998. From 1998 to 2004, he managed both a hedge fund and a venture capital fund.
